Stormwater Management System Objectives and Design Considerations
Regulations addressing stormwater quality and management
• Clean Water Act
• Federal, state and local requirements
Site assessment
Preparing stormwater pollution prevention plans
• Stormwater goals
• Design considerations
Stormwater Conveyance and Detention
Impact area
Watershed, terrain and soil considerations
Stormwater quality
Community and environmental factors
Choosing Storage System Types
Detention basins
• Stormwater routing, sediment handling, outlet
Retention ponds
• Stormwater routing, sediment handling, soils and vegetation
Infiltration basins
• Stormwater routing, sediment and chemical handlings, soils and vegetation
Day 2, Friday, July 24, 2020
11:00 am – 2:15 pm CDT (incl. 15-min. break)
Choosing an Underground Storage System
Retention systems
• Stormwater routing, sizing, design criteria
Detention/infiltration systems
• Stormwater routing, infiltration, sizing, design criteria
Sustainable Best Practices in Stormwater Detention/Retention
Naturalizing detention/retention basins
Small detention areas vs. large detention area
Rain gardens
Water reuse options
Recharging groundwater table
Retrofitting existing systems and basins

Speakers
Gary LaForge
LaForge & Associates, LLCPresident at LaForge & Associates, LLC
Mr. LaForge primarily focuses on the areas of municipal services; road construction; stormwater management; flood control; hydraulics and hydrology; domestic water supply, distribution and treatment; and wastewater collection and treatment. His extensive experience includes all aspects of the above design areas, from collection of the initial raindrop through domestic use and wastewater treatment to recycling and reuse. Mr. LaForge has an extensive training background in all areas of capital improvement programs, municipal implementation programs, inspection techniques and stormwater management. His experience includes the use of geographical information systems (GIS) and modeling software to simulate the collection or distribution system of interest, and the experience to understand why the model does not match the actual system measurements. Mr. LaForge is registered as a professional engineer in Illinois and is a member of the American Public Works Association. He earned his B.S. degree in Agricultural Engineering from the University of Illinois at Urbana-Champaign.

Course Title: Stormwater Basins and Underground Systems
Delivery Method: Live
Course Description: TThis 6.5 hour live lecture presentation covers stormwater management system objective and design considerations, stormwater basin/underground system design, selecting basin types, choosing an underground storage system, and sustainable best practices in stormwater detention/retention.
Learning Objectives:
Learning Objective 1:
Learners will be able to reference and comply with stormwater regulations, understand site assessment criteria, and be able to assist with preparing stormwater pollution prevention planning.
Learning Objective 2:
Learners will be able to explain the selection criteria for stormwater basin and underground system design and be able to select basin types, including detention basins, retention ponds, and infiltration basins.
Learning Objective 3:
Learners will be able to explain the selection consideration when choosing between underground storage systems: retention or detention/infiltration.
Learning Objective 4:
Learners will be able to identify and explain sustainable best practices in stormwater detention and retention.
